Client-centered therapy focuses on building a warm, respectful therapeutic relationship where the client’s perspective guides the pace of work; it helps people feel heard and supported while they explore personal goals and emotions.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) targets the links between thoughts, feelings, and behaviors by teaching concrete skills for managing anxiety, depression, and stress-related patterns. Motivational interviewing concentrates on strengthening a person’s own motivation for change by exploring ambivalence and encouraging self-directed goals.Choosing the right approach is part of the therapeutic journey, and Wanda works collaboratively to identify which methods fit a client’s needs and preferences.
